The Caprice De Luca Mystery series ran for eight books between 2013 and 2018, published by Kensington Books. The series is set in the fictional small town of Kismet, Pennsylvania, where protagonist Caprice De Luca runs a home staging business. Her career brings her into contact with clients at vulnerable moments in their lives, which repeatedly lands her in the middle of murder investigations.
Beginning with Staged to Death in 2013, the series drew on the cozy mystery formula of a resourceful amateur sleuth with a strong community and family network. Smith gave Caprice a large, warm Italian-American family and a cast of recurring supporting characters that fans followed across all eight books. The series concludes with Cut to the Chaise in 2018.
The books are best read in publication order, as Caprice’s personal life – her relationships, her family, and her community standing – develops across the series. The mysteries themselves are self-contained, but the character development rewards readers who follow the series from the beginning.
